Over the past five years, malls and shopping centers have been purchased at a record pace. REITs, developers, and private equity investors have been taking advantage of properties that have gone into bankruptcy or have been abandoned by the previous owners. From then until now, the conversation has been that main secondary market centers are in need of new strategies for attracting national retailers, finding quality specialty leasing tenants, and dealing with losses in big box retailers (JCP, Sears, Macy's, etc.).

Leasing Revenue Optimization

For those of us who have worked with properties that have gone through major redevelopment, we know how easy it is for the reemergence of the property to fall below revenue and occupancy expectations. In response the leasing team reaches out to specialty tenants to fill spaces and stimulate the rent roles, but is that the best strategy?

Statistically speaking, specialty leasing tenants fail at a rate of 60% in the first year due largely to overspending on inventory and build out and under budgeting on marketing and advertising.  When you couple that with limited experience in running a successful business in a center that is trying to reestablish itself and it’s not hard to see how this occurs.  

Our firm has developed a program that focuses on increasing the success rate of specialty leasing tenants by building strategies in the three areas that pose the greatest challenges: business development, marketing, and social media management. This will allow the business owner the opportunity to grow their client base while the center is repositioning and increasing the center ability to charge premium price per square foot as the success of the specialty leasing tenants leads to higher occupancy, increased foot traffic, and greater opportunities for national retailer attraction.
